Quintiq file version 2.0 
 | 
Component GanttChartRowDefinitionUnit0Campaigns 
 | 
{ 
 | 
  #keys: '[112884.1.974877018]' 
 | 
  BaseType: 'GanttChartRowDefinition' 
 | 
  Children: 
 | 
  [ 
 | 
    Component GanttChartNodesDefinitionUnitCampaign0 
 | 
    { 
 | 
      #keys: '[112884.1.974877019]' 
 | 
      BaseType: 'GanttChartNodesDefinition' 
 | 
      Properties: 
 | 
      [ 
 | 
        DrawingOrder: 0 
 | 
        Elements: 'CampaignType_MP.Campaign_MP' 
 | 
        Identification: 'Campaign_MP0' 
 | 
        Legend: "VALUE( 'Campaigns ' + object.Name() )" 
 | 
        MergeWith: 'GanttChartNodesDefinitionCampaignHorizon' 
 | 
        NodeEndT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="Q110881_0_1131967125" ResultType="Q1_1_141"> 
 | 
            <Name>NodeEndT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="Q110881_0_1131967126"> 
 | 
              <ExpressionText>object.End()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        NodeHeight: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="Q110881_0_1131967127" ResultType="Q1_1_24"> 
 | 
            <Name>NodeHeight</Name> 
 | 
            <GEBExpressionExpressionBody Key="Q110881_0_1131967128"> 
 | 
              <ExpressionText></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        NodeStackOrder: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="@NodeStackOrder1" ResultType="Q1_1_24"> 
 | 
            <Name>NodeStackOrder</Name> 
 | 
            <GEBExpressionExpressionBody Key="@1"> 
 | 
              <ExpressionText></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        NodeStartT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="Q110881_0_1131967123" ResultType="Q1_1_141"> 
 | 
            <Name>NodeStartT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="Q110881_0_1131967124"> 
 | 
              <ExpressionText>object.Start()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        Nodes: 'CampaignType_MP.Campaign_MP' 
 | 
        PosX: 40 
 | 
        PosY: 17 
 | 
      ] 
 | 
    } 
 | 
    Component GanttChartNodesDefinitionUnitTransition 
 | 
    { 
 | 
      #keys: '[127238.0.515826575]' 
 | 
      BaseType: 'GanttChartNodesDefinition' 
 | 
      Properties: 
 | 
      [ 
 | 
        DrawingOrder: 2 
 | 
        Elements: 'TransitionType_MP.Transition_MP' 
 | 
        Identification: 'Transition_MP' 
 | 
        Legend: "VALUE( 'Transitions ' + object.Name() )" 
 | 
        MergeWith: 'GanttChartNodesDefinitionCampaignHorizon' 
 | 
        NodeEndT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="@NodeEndTime1" ResultType="Q1_1_141"> 
 | 
            <Name>NodeEndT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="@1"> 
 | 
              <ExpressionText>object.End()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        NodeStartT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="@NodeStartTime1" ResultType="Q1_1_141"> 
 | 
            <Name>NodeStartT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="@1"> 
 | 
              <ExpressionText>object.Start()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        Nodes: 'TransitionType_MP.Transition_MP' 
 | 
        PosX: 40 
 | 
        PosY: 55 
 | 
      ] 
 | 
    } 
 | 
    Component GanttChartNodesDefinitionCampaignHorizon 
 | 
    { 
 | 
      #keys: '[143600.0.1323026432]' 
 | 
      BaseType: 'GanttChartNodesDefinition' 
 | 
      Properties: 
 | 
      [ 
 | 
        DrawingOrder: 3 
 | 
        Elements: 'UnitCalendar' 
 | 
        Identification: 'UnitCalendar' 
 | 
        NodeEndT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="@NodeEndTime1" ResultType="Q1_1_141"> 
 | 
            <Name>NodeEndT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="@1"> 
 | 
              <ExpressionText>object.Unit().CampaignTypeRequirementHorizon()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        NodeStartTime: 
 | 
        [* 
 | 
          <?xml version="1.0" encoding="UTF-16"?> 
 | 
          <GEBExpression xmlns="http://www.quintiq.com/GEB/GEBExpression" Key="@NodeStartTime1" ResultType="Q1_1_141"> 
 | 
            <Name>NodeStartTime</Name> 
 | 
            <GEBExpressionExpressionBody Key="@1"> 
 | 
              <ExpressionText>object.Unit().MacroPlan().StartOfPlanning()</ExpressionText> 
 | 
              <Converter> 
 | 
              </Converter> 
 | 
            </GEBExpressionExpressionBody> 
 | 
          </GEBExpression> 
 | 
        *] 
 | 
        Nodes: 'UnitCalendar' 
 | 
        PosX: 80 
 | 
        PosY: 17 
 | 
      ] 
 | 
    } 
 | 
  ] 
 | 
  Properties: 
 | 
  [ 
 | 
    DrawingOrder: 0 
 | 
    FixedFilter: 'object.HasCampaignType()' 
 | 
    Identification: 'Unit0Campaigns' 
 | 
    PosX: 10 
 | 
    PosY: 42 
 | 
    ModeledStringList ChildOrdering 
 | 
    { 
 | 
      c: GanttChartNodesDefinitionUnitCampaign0 
 | 
      c: GanttChartNodesDefinitionUnitTransition 
 | 
      c: GanttChartNodesDefinitionCampaignHorizon 
 | 
    } 
 | 
  ] 
 | 
} 
 |